Hackney's Inside-Out Burger
- Yield: 1 burger

- Total: 25 min
- Prep: 15 min
- Cook: 10 min
Ingredients
8 ounces ground beef
1 ounce shredded Cheddar
1 ounce cooked bacon, chopped
2 tablespoons canola or olive oil
1 hamburger bun, optional
Directions
Special equipment:
a round mold, such as the lid to a peanut butter jar or other round container- Divide the ground beef into approximately 2 equal portions. Set aside. Line a round mold, such as a lid to a peanut butter jar, with plastic wrap. Pat half of the ground beef into the round mold. Layer with the cheese and bacon, being careful not to go too close to the edges. Cover with the other half of the ground beef. Press together the edges of the ground beef together to seal. Remove the patty from the mold.
- Heat the oil in a skillet or over high heat. Cook the patty to desired doneness. Serve plain or on a bun, as desired.
